summaryrefslogtreecommitdiffstats
path: root/meta/classes/base.bbclass
diff options
context:
space:
mode:
authorRobert Yang <liezhi.yang@windriver.com>2015-06-11 02:08:41 -0700
committerRichard Purdie <richard.purdie@linuxfoundation.org>2015-06-23 11:46:57 +0100
commit04a1fea9520f29e7fe92d8f6301aa7a8600d76bf (patch)
treeafdc5e514192750c8169390ababd2168e39eb192 /meta/classes/base.bbclass
parente344dc152d3833fdf8ff6efd028b1b462d417d73 (diff)
downloadpoky-04a1fea9520f29e7fe92d8f6301aa7a8600d76bf.tar.gz
base.class: warn for invalid PACKAGECONFIG
There may be typos or out of date values in PACKAGECONFIG, check and warn them. (From OE-Core rev: be085657bbab34bb8a822682897f96871bb2d8f4) Signed-off-by: Robert Yang <liezhi.yang@windriver.com> Signed-off-by: Ross Burton <ross.burton@intel.com>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ta/classes/base.bbclass')
-rw-r--r--meta/classes/base.bbclass5
1 files changed, 5 insertions, 0 deletions
diff --git a/meta/classes/base.bbclass b/meta/classes/base.bbclass
index 8637f9ffd6..46762d9cc5 100644
--- a/meta/classes/base.bbclass
+++ b/meta/classes/base.bbclass
@@ -341,6 +341,11 @@ python () {
341 if pkgconfigflags: 341 if pkgconfigflags:
342 pkgconfig = (d.getVar('PACKAGECONFIG', True) or "").split() 342 pkgconfig = (d.getVar('PACKAGECONFIG', True) or "").split()
343 pn = d.getVar("PN", True) 343 pn = d.getVar("PN", True)
344
345 for pconfig in pkgconfig:
346 if pconfig not in pkgconfigflags:
347 bb.warn("%s: invalid PACKAGECONFIG: %s" % (pn, pconfig))
348
344 mlprefix = d.getVar("MLPREFIX", True) 349 mlprefix = d.getVar("MLPREFIX", True)
345 350
346 def expandFilter(appends, extension, prefix): 351 def expandFilter(appends, extension, prefix):